The Catholic Parish of ST Elizabeth is a charitable organization based in Evansburg, Alberta, classified by the CRA under christianity.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$47K in revenue and $43K in expenditures.
Its funding that year was roughly 97% from donations. In 2023, 1 other registered charity reported granting it a combined $185.
Compared with 13,471 religious char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 6% of peers.
It reported gifts to 1 qualified donee totalling $2,060 in 2023, the largest being $2,060 to The Catholic Archdiocese of Edmonton.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 7 names.
